What Types of Mattresses Can You Expect to Find During Liquidation Sales?

You can expect to find several types of mattresses during liquidation sales. These sales often feature discounted models across various categories.

  1. Memory Foam Mattresses
  2. Innerspring Mattresses
  3. Hybrid Mattresses
  4. Latex Mattresses
  5. Adjustable Air Mattresses
  6. Gel-Infused Mattresses

These categories encapsulate a wide range of consumer preferences and sleeping styles. It is important to understand the characteristics of each mattress type.

  1. Memory Foam Mattresses: Memory foam mattresses conform to the body’s shape. They provide excellent support and pressure relief. These mattresses are popular for their ability to isolate motion. As a result, they are a good choice for couples. According to the National Sleep Foundation, about 40% of people prefer this mattress type due to its comfort.

  2. Innerspring Mattresses: Innerspring mattresses feature coils for support and are often more affordable. These mattresses provide a bouncier feel compared to foam. They are good for those who prefer a traditional mattress experience. Research by Sleep Like The Dead shows that innerspring mattresses are favored by 30% of consumers for their familiarity and airflow.

  3. Hybrid Mattresses: Hybrid mattresses combine layers of foam and innerspring coils. They aim to provide the benefits of both types. These mattresses offer a balance of support and comfort. A 2021 report by the Sleep Foundation indicated that hybrid mattresses account for approximately 20% of the market, as they aim to meet diverse user preferences.

  4. Latex Mattresses: Latex mattresses are made from natural or synthetic rubber. They are durable and provide good support while maintaining a cooler temperature. Some users report fewer allergies with latex. The Good Housekeeping Institute highlights that these mattresses can last longer than traditional foam or innerspring models.

  5. Adjustable Air Mattresses: Adjustable air mattresses allow users to change the firmness level. Many models feature dual chambers for personalized comfort. They are suitable for couples with different preferences. According to Consumer Reports, adjustable air mattresses gained popularity with about 15% of consumers.

  6. Gel-Infused Mattresses: Gel-infused mattresses incorporate gel particles into foam for better temperature regulation. They remain cooler than traditional memory foam. This category appeals to those who tend to sleep hot. Research by the Sleep Research Society notes that consumers increasingly prefer these models for their enhanced comfort.

Liquidation sales present varied options that cater to differing sleep preferences and budget concerns.

How Much Can You Save During Mattress Liquidation Events in Las Vegas?

During mattress liquidation events in Las Vegas, shoppers can save approximately 30% to 70% on retail prices. These sales typically involve discontinued models, overstock items, or floor samples.

Discounts vary based on the type of mattress. For instance, memory foam mattresses may see discounts of 40% to 60%. In contrast, traditional innerspring mattresses might be discounted between 30% and 50%. Liquidation events often have a limited selection, so availability can affect potential savings.

For example, if a memory foam mattress has a retail price of $1,000, a discount of 50% would reduce the price to $500 during a liquidation event. Similarly, an innerspring mattress priced at $800 could sell for $400 with a 50% discount.

Location and timing also influence savings. Events held during holidays or major sales periods might present deeper discounts to attract more customers. Additionally, competition among local retailers can lead to better overall deals.

It is important to consider that liquidation sales often have final sale conditions. Many retailers do not accept returns on items purchased during these events, which is a factor to keep in mind when making a purchase decision.

Overall, mattress liquidation events in Las Vegas can provide substantial savings, especially on specific mattress types. Shoppers should be aware of the specific terms of sale and check multiple stores to find the best deals.

How Can You Verify the Quality of Liquidated Mattresses?

To verify the quality of liquidated mattresses, examine their construction, check for certifications, inspect physical condition, and evaluate company reputation.

  • Construction: Look for the materials used in the mattress. Quality mattresses often include high-density foam or individual pocket coils. A mattress with a durable cover made from fabrics like cotton or polyester is also important. According to the Better Sleep Council (2019), the construction style greatly influences sleep quality and longevity.

  • Certifications: Seek mattresses that have certifications from recognized organizations. Certifications such as CertiPUR-US or Greenguard indicate that the mattress meets strict standards for chemical emissions and durability. The American National Standards Institute (ANSI) recommends these certifications to ensure safety and quality.

  • Physical condition: Assess the surface for any visible damage or imperfections. Check for stains, tears, or noticeable wear. Ensure that the mattress has maintained its shape and firmness. The Sleep Foundation states that a mattress should feel comfortable and supportive, without any sagging spots.

  • Company reputation: Research the liquidation company. Look for customer reviews and company ratings on platforms like the Better Business Bureau or Trustpilot. A reputable company should have a history of positive feedback and transparent business practices. According to a 2022 Consumer Reports survey, 85% of consumers trust word-of-mouth and online reviews when making purchasing decisions.

By following these steps, you can effectively assess the quality of liquidated mattresses.

What Key Points Should You Understand About Warranties and Return Policies?

Understanding warranties and return policies is essential for consumers to protect their purchases. This knowledge ensures informed decisions regarding product satisfaction and recourse in cases of defects or dissatisfaction.

  1. Types of Warranties
  2. Duration of Warranties
  3. Coverage Details
  4. Return Policy Timeframes
  5. Conditions for Returns
  6. Consumer Rights
  7. Manufacturer vs. Retailer Policies
  8. Restocking Fees

The aforementioned points highlight key aspects of warranties and return policies. Below is a more detailed exploration of each point.

  1. Types of Warranties: Warranties are promises made by the seller about the quality and performance of a product. There are two main types: express warranties, which are clearly stated verbally or in writing, and implied warranties, which are legally recognized guarantees based on the product’s intended use. For example, an express warranty for a television may state that it will work properly for three years, while an implied warranty suggests that it should function for a reasonable period.

  2. Duration of Warranties: The duration of warranties varies. Most warranties specify a time frame, such as one, two, or five years. A study by Consumer Reports in 2021 found that longer warranties do not always correlate with higher product quality. Therefore, consumers must evaluate both the duration and the product’s reliability.

  3. Coverage Details: Coverage details outline what aspects of the product are protected under the warranty. This may include labor and parts for repairs or replacements. Some warranties exclude specific scenarios, like misuse or accidental damage. Understanding these details is critical; for example, a warranty may cover a laptop for hardware issues but not for water damage.

  4. Return Policy Timeframes: Return policies typically specify a window during which items can be returned, often ranging from 14 to 90 days. Retailers like Amazon offer extended return periods during holidays, influencing consumer purchasing behavior. Familiarity with these windows allows consumers to return unwanted items more efficiently.

  5. Conditions for Returns: Conditions such as original packaging, tags, and proof of purchase often apply. Some retailers may require items to be unused. Recognizing these conditions can prevent surprise fees or denial of a return.

  6. Consumer Rights: Consumers have rights regarding warranties and returns, governed by local laws. The Magnuson-Moss Warranty Act in the U.S. protects consumers by mandating clear information regarding warranties. Consumers should be aware of their rights for recourse when products do not meet expectations.

  7. Manufacturer vs. Retailer Policies: Warranties may come from the manufacturer or the retailer. Manufacturer warranties often offer more comprehensive support for defects, while retailer return policies may focus more on customer satisfaction. Understanding the differences assists in determining the appropriate course when an issue arises.

  8. Restocking Fees: Some retailers charge restocking fees for returned items, especially electronics. These fees can range from 10% to 25% of the item’s price. Awareness of potential charges helps consumers make informed buying choices, especially for expensive items.
